As a TA Investor on Boarding Senior Representative, you’ll be responsible for investors on boarding by reviewing the AML/KYC documentation and account opening profiles preparation.
Your knowledge of AML/KYC standards and fund industry will enable you to multi-task in a fast-paced environment. To be successful, you’ll need to present very good communication and client service skills, be a detailed oriented person and able to adjust to fast changing environment.

On this position you will be responsibile for: 

  • Review the application of group AML standards to new investor files for varying entity types prior to onboarding
  • Review publicly available sources for information pertaining to client due diligence (e.g. Stock Exchange)
  • Collaborate with various internal teams and contact investors for AML KYC documentation.
  • Ensure attention to deadlines and timeframes required to satisfy AML KYC requirements for the investor.
  • Assist the Manager / Team Leader / Supervisor in overseeing the day-to-day activities of the department
  • Effectively handle special processing situations including exceptions that require strong oversight
  • Keep Errors and Omissions at a strict minimum at all times and ensure deadlines are met
  • Ensure that policies and procedures are adhered to on a daily basis and have this proofed and suggest changes or amendments procedures and service standards, as identified
  • Remain knowledgeable of changing industry initiatives (attend training, work sessions & personal effort) and educate less experienced colleagues
  • Establish solid contacts with all areas and all levels at clients’ organizations as well as inter departmental

What we’re looking for:

  • BA/MS degree and/or equivalent work experience
  • Minimum of 2 years of relevant banking experience
  • Minimum of 2 years of KYC/AML working experience
  • Prior experience working in a client servicing focused work environment
  • Attention to detail and proven ability to handle complexity
  • Ability to multitask and to manage competing priorities given broad portfolio of clients
  • Ability to work effectively under pressure and demonstrate initiative
  • Proven ability to communicate effectively both verbally and in writing
  • Proven ability to adapt to change and problem solving
  • Good knowledge of standard Office applications (Word, Excel and PowerPoint)
  • Ability to work overtime as necessary
